The process of accelerating the acquisition of Netflix content for offline viewing is a common concern for users seeking to enjoy their favorite shows and movies without relying on a constant internet connection. This involves optimizing various factors to decrease the time it takes for a title to be fully downloaded onto a device. An example includes adjusting video quality settings to reduce file size or ensuring a stable and high-speed network connection.
Expediting this process is significant for individuals with limited data plans or those who frequently travel to areas with unreliable internet access. It allows for pre-emptive content loading, guaranteeing uninterrupted entertainment during commutes, flights, or in locations with poor connectivity. Historically, slower internet speeds made this a more pressing issue, but even with advancements in network technology, optimizing this download process remains relevant for maximizing convenience and managing data consumption.
